Michigan needs their freshmen to be more assertive, Glenn Robinson's talent is ridiculous and it's been being wasted. Stauskas was very aggressive to start the season looking to prove himself, well I want to see more swagger again from him.

Burke and Hardway solid as always, Michigan is young and they will only win if these young players get back in the swing of things. The talent is through the roof but they flow hasn't been there as of late. Mitch McGary is proving to be a stud, Horford can play but is inconsistent. I'd like to see a little more Caris Levert, he has shown that he can defend and doesn't fold under pressure.

Michigan State has more talent than last year but Draymond Green was the heart and soul of that team. They still are lacking a true leader in my opinion, also they can be prone to turning the ball over a ton, I honestly don't understand why. Sure they don't have a Trey Burke dishing it out but Appling and Trice both can pass well. Also in Gary Harris, Denzel Valentine, Branden Dawson, even Derrick Nix they have guys that are unselfish and can pass. They like pretty much every Tom Izzo team seem to be below their potential this early in the season but you got to believe he'll have them firing on all cylinders when it matters most.

Like I said MSU can turn the ball over a lot at times, if that happens here it can allow UM to get going in the open court, that could really get them going as they haven been struggling lately in the halfcourt. Get their confidence up and it might be hard for MSU to stop their momentum. Although the could be said about the Spartans, Payne and Nix really could wreak havoc, Glenn Robinson has the tools to be a great defender but he's undersized here in the interior and despite his phyiscal makeup he doesn't seem to have figured out the defensive game yet. Also Dawson has been coming on strong he could have a big game.

The Wolverines need Stauskas to step up big, GRIII has to get back to getting points in transition, putbacks, cuts at the basket, and hitting open shots if he has the opportunity. If Michigan gets them two to play up to their potential Michigan should be able to win. If not it will be a tough game to call. Hard to pick a team here, I love both teams, everything says take State but I'll take Michigan 73 - 70. Both teams are Final 4 caliber, if Michigan wins here wouldn't be suprised to see Michigan State win in Ann Arbor on March 2nd.
